The full path is not the full path to some sound object in a stack but the full 
path to the file on disk. For example specialfolderpath("engine") & slash & 
"sounds" & slash & "Xylo.aif"

I think that file paths on the iPhone are case sensitive. I'm not entirely sure 
whether this also applies to LiveCode scripts but I always take case 
sensitivity into account.

> I haven't had much luck on my iOS iPad app with waiting until a sound is done 
> (RR have just said I found a bug), but ignoring this issue I can't get a 
> really simple 'play' statement to work. I have a button
> 
> play "Xylo.AIF"
> 
> which works in the IDE but not in the simulator. In case it was a path 
> problem, I added a line that sets the defaultStack to the stack where the 
> sounds are stored (this is not the stack where the button is); this makes no 
> difference in the IDE but it still doesn't work in the simulator. I then used 
> the full name of the file which is actually
> 
> audioclip "Xylo.AIF"
> 
> with the same result. Changing the playLoudness didn't do anything either.
> 
> I read somewhere (but can't find it) that for iOS one needs a full path to 
> the sound, but I don't know what the full path of an embedded sound would 
> look like.
> 
> Has anyone got iOS sounds to work in 5.0.2?
